Malaysians Not Affected By Earthquake In Melbourne

MELBOURNE (Australia), June 20 (Bernama) -- There was no report of Malaysians being injured in Tuesday night's earthquake which rocked the state of Victoria, said Malaysian Consul-General Mohd Rameez Yahaya. The tremor, the biggest in Victoria in 30 years, was recorded at 5.3 on the Richter scale at the epicentre 16km southwest of Moe, beginning 8.53pm, on Tuesday and lasted about 30 seconds. It was also felt across Melbourne. "So far, I have not heard from any Malaysian about being affected by the tremor," said Rameez. He said Malaysia's High Commissioner in Canberra Salman Ahmad contacted him early Wednesday morning, to inquire after the welfare of Malaysians, especially students in Victoria. "Generally, I think there was very little concern here about the earthquake," added Rameez. An ambulance spokesman said the tremor did not appear to have caused any serious injury. -- BERNAMA
